Texas Chili (without beans)

This is a Texas style chili without beans. However, you can add any beans that you like.

You can garnish with shredded cheese, diced onions or whole chili peppers.

Ingredients

  • 1 large onion, diced
  • 2 jalapenos, diced
  • 2 tbsp. olive oil
  • 4 tbsp. chili powder
  • 1 tbsp. cumin powder
  • 1 1/2 lbs ground beef
  • 1 large can diced tomatoes plus 1 can of water
  • 1 jar medium salsa (If too hot, you may prefer mild)
  • 1 red pepper, cut into any size chunks
  • 1 green pepper, cut into any size chunks
  • 1 small can tomato sauce
  • 1 bag of cheddar cheese

Directions

  1. Saute onion and jalapenos in olive oil in a medium pan over medium heat.
  2. Add chili powder and cumin after the onion and jalapenos have begun to brown.
  3. Stir gently.
  4. Add ground beef.
  5. Brown for 5 to 10 minutes, stirring gently.
  6. Gently stir in tomatoes plus one can of water, salsa, red & green peppers and tomato sauce.
  7. Cover and simmer for 1 hour, or transfer to a crock pot and cook on low for at least 6 hours.
  8. Add shredded cheese, diced onions or chili peppers for garnishing.
